#329f51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#329f51 is composed of 19.6% red, 62.4%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.1%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 137.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.2% and a lightness of 41%. #329f51 color hex could be obtained by blending #64ffa2 with #003f00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#329f51
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a05 is the darkest color, while #fafd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#329f51
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#626f66 is the less saturated color, while #02cf3c is the most saturated one.
